Suspect Is Arrested After Hatchet Slaying

From Times Wire Reports

San Joaquin County authorities are investigating the slaying of a 34-year-old man who was found hacked to death over the weekend.

Larry Allen Giacovoni was killed by hatchet blows and his hands were severed, said sheriff’s spokeswoman Nelida Stone. His body was found Sunday in the kitchen of a Stockton home.

After a struggle with deputies, James Campbell, 33, was booked on suspicion of murder, Stone said.

Campbell lived in the home with his girlfriend and her sister, who was Giacovoni’s girlfriend, Stone said.
